Antenna mount K25I32 is a metal mounting bracket with a 25 cm diameter designed to attach antennas to poles with a 3.2 cm (32 mm) outside diameter. It provides a stable support for outdoor or rooftop installations, ensuring secure positioning and alignment. The compact circular base fits small- to medium-sized antennas used for radio, Wi‑Fi and TV applications, offering corrosion-resistant construction suitable for exposed environments.
The mount offers a simple, low-profile circular design that distributes load evenly across the bracket and pole interface. Made from metal with protective surface treatment, the bracket resists weathering and maintains structural rigidity under wind load. Its 25 cm diameter gives sufficient footprint for stable attachment while keeping overall weight and visual impact low. The clamp is engineered for a snug fit to 32 mm poles, reducing movement and allowing precise antenna alignment.
Position the mount on a pole with an outside diameter of 32 mm and align the bracket so the antenna feed and boom can be installed without obstruction. Secure the mount to the pole using the appropriate U-bolts or clamp hardware compatible with the bracket design, tightening fasteners evenly to avoid misalignment. Attach the antenna to the mounting base according to the antenna manufacturer's instructions, then fine-tune azimuth and elevation before fully tightening all clamps. After installation, inspect fasteners and the protective finish to confirm a secure, weatherproof assembly.
For long-term outdoor installations, use stainless or galvanized fasteners and apply anti-seize or corrosion inhibitor where metal contacts are exposed. Verify pole straightness and anchoring to reduce vibration; periodically check and re-torque fasteners after initial exposure to wind and temperature cycles.
